Eric A. Engels
About
Eric A. Engels has authored 370 papers that have received a total of 23.6k indexed citations.
This includes 274 papers in Oncology, 121 papers in Epidemiology and 104 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ine. The topics of these papers are Viral-associated cancers and disorders (215 papers), Polyomavirus and related diseases (113 papers) and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(96 papers). Eric A. Engels is often cited by papers focused on Viral-associated cancers and disorders (215 papers), Polyomavirus and related diseases (113 papers) and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(96 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, Denmark and United Kingdom. Eric A. Engels's co-authors include Ruth M. Pfeiffer, Meredith S. Shiels, Robert J. Biggar, James J. Goedert and Anil K. Chaturvedi and has published in prestigious journals such as The Lancet, JAMA and Journal of Clinical Oncology.
